Types of Pharmaceutical Tablet Tooling We Manufacture

By Shape

  • ·Round (3mm to 25mm) — most common pharmaceutical shape
  • ·Capsule shape — elongated tablets for easier swallowing
  • ·Oval — smooth elliptical profile for coated tablets
  • ·Custom shapes — brand differentiation and anti-counterfeiting

By Tooling Standard

  • ·D Tooling (38.10mm die OD) — tablets up to 25mm
  • ·B Tooling (30.16mm die OD) — tablets up to 18.5mm
  • ·BB Tooling (24mm die OD) — compact presses
  • ·DB Tooling (30.16mm die OD) — B press, D tablet capacity

By Configuration

  • ·Single-tip punches — standard pharmaceutical production
  • ·Multi-tip punches — up to 80% more output per press cycle
  • ·Keyed punches — for shaped tablets requiring orientation
  • ·Flat-faced and concave profiles — various cup depths

Common Configurations

  • ·Plain round, shallow concave — uncoated tablets
  • ·Deep concave — film-coated tablets
  • ·Beveled edge — reduced chipping during coating
  • ·Score line (break line) — dose splitting
  • ·Embossed — logo, product name, dosage strength

Materials and Coatings for Pharmaceutical Tooling

Material / CoatingBest ForHardness
OHNS SteelStandard pharmaceutical formulations — most analgesics, antibiotics58–62 HRC
HCHC (D3) SteelAbrasive formulations — calcium, iron, mineral excipients62–64 HRC
S7 SteelFormulations causing chipping or breakage in standard tooling54–58 HRC
EMMKAY Special SteelOptimum tool life and quality for demanding formulationsCustom
Chrome PlatingStandard corrosion protection and reduced sticking
DLC CoatingSticky formulations — lowest friction surface available
TiN CoatingAbrasive formulations — extends tooling life 2–3x
CrN CoatingCorrosive formulations — excellent corrosion and wear resistance

Tooling for Common Pharmaceutical Formulation Challenges

Different drug formulations place different demands on tablet tooling. India's pharmaceutical industry produces over 60,000 generic drug formulations, each with unique compression characteristics. Here is how we address the most common challenges:

Sticking and Picking

Common in: Ibuprofen, acetaminophen, aspirin, and hygroscopic APIs

DLC-coated punch tips (friction coefficient 0.05-0.1) combined with mirror-polished surfaces (Ra below 0.1 μm). DLC coating reduces sticking by up to 90% compared to uncoated tooling. Learn more →

Abrasive Wear

Common in: Calcium carbonate, iron supplements, mineral-based excipients

HCHC (D3) steel dies and punches (62-64 HRC) with TiN coating. HCHC tooling lasts 3-5x longer than OHNS in abrasive formulations, and TiN coating adds another 2-3x life extension. Learn more →

Capping and Lamination

Common in: High-dose tablets, poorly compressible APIs, low-moisture granulations

Tapered dies with polished bores to reduce ejection stress. Pre-compression on the press combined with optimized punch tip geometry (shallow concave with beveled edge) reduces air entrapment. Learn more →

Corrosion

Common in: Effervescent tablets, acidic APIs, chloride-containing excipients

EMMKAY Special Steel or S7 steel with CrN coating. For effervescent tablets, we recommend stainless steel dies with CrN-coated punches to resist citric and tartaric acid attack. Learn more →

Quality and Compliance

Pharmaceutical tablet manufacturing in India is regulated by CDSCO and must comply with Schedule M of the Drugs and Cosmetics Act. While tooling itself is not directly regulated, the quality of your tooling directly impacts tablet quality attributes that are tested during batch release — weight uniformity, hardness, friability, disintegration, and dissolution.

Material Traceability

We provide material test certificates for every steel grade used. Each batch of tooling can be traced back to the raw material lot — supporting your facility's documentation requirements for WHO GMP, Schedule M, and FDA audits.

Dimensional Inspection

Every tooling set is inspected for critical dimensions: punch length uniformity (±0.005mm), die bore diameter (±0.01mm), tip diameter, cup depth, and head flat thickness. Inspection reports are available on request.

Surface Finish Verification

Punch tip surfaces are polished to Ra 0.05-0.2 μm depending on the application. Surface roughness is verified using calibrated profilometers. Smoother surfaces reduce sticking and produce better-looking tablets.

Hardness Testing

Every punch and die is hardness-tested after heat treatment. OHNS: 58-62 HRC, HCHC: 62-64 HRC, S7: 54-58 HRC. Hardness reports are included with pharmaceutical orders on request.

Frequently Asked Questions

What tooling standard should I use for pharmaceutical tablets?
D tooling (38.10mm die OD) is the most common standard for pharmaceutical tablet presses in India. It accommodates tablets up to 25mm diameter. For medium-sized tablets, B tooling (30.16mm die OD) is also used. Check your tablet press manual for the compatible tooling standard. How long do pharmaceutical tablet dies and punches last?
Tooling lifespan depends on the formulation, tablet press speed, and maintenance. Typically, OHNS tooling lasts 3–5 million tablets, while HCHC tooling can last 5–10 million tablets. Abrasive formulations (containing calcium, iron) reduce lifespan. Regular cleaning, lubrication, and proper storage extend tooling life significantly. What causes tablets to stick to the punches?
Tablet sticking is usually caused by moisture in the formulation, insufficient lubrication (magnesium stearate), rough punch surfaces, or worn tooling. Solutions include DLC or chrome-coated punches, mirror-polished punch tips, and ensuring proper formulation moisture content (typically 1–3%).
